Upsample、过滤和downsample输入信号并生成优化的HDL代码
DSP系统工具箱HDL支持/过滤金宝app
的冷杉HDL优化率转换块upsamples、过滤器和downsamples输入信号。是优化的HDL代码生成和运行在一个样本的每个通道。块实现了多相体系结构,以避免不必要的算术运算,中间采样率高。
块upsamples整数倍的输入信号l它适用于冷杉过滤器,downsamples整数倍的输入信号米。
您可以使用输入和输出控制端口节奏的样本。在默认配置中,块使用输入和输出有效的控制信号。对于额外的流量控制,您可以启用准备好了输出信号和一个请求输入信号。
的准备好了输出端口表示可以接受一个新的输入数据块样本在下一个时间步。当l≥米,你可以使用准备好了信号实现连续输出数据样本。如果你申请一个新的输入样本后每次块返回准备好了信号1
,返回一个数据块的输出样例输出有效的信号设置为1
在每一个时间步。
当你禁用准备好了端口,您可以应用只有每一个有效数据样本装天花板(L / M)
时间的步骤。例如,如果:
l/米= 4/5,那么你可以申请一个新的输入样本在每个时间步。
l/米= 3/2,那么您可以应用一个新的输入样本在每一个时间步。
当你使请求输入端口,输出块返回下一个样品时请求信号是1
和一个有效的输出示例。当你禁用请求港口,块返回的输出样本时是可用的。没有新数据可用时,块设置输出有效的信号0
。
你可以连接请求输入端口准备好了输出端口的下游。